Party leaders decide the date of electing a new President

Date:

The party leaders have decided a date of implementing the mechanism of electing a new President via Parliament upon the resignation of President Gotabaya Rajapaksa tomorrow (13).

Accordingly, Parliament will be convened on Friday (15) to inform that the President has resigned and the nominations will be called in, as it is practice to convene Parliament to inform a President’s resignation within three days.

The nominations will be accepted on July 18 and a vote will be called in on July 20 to elect a new President, the party leaders concluded at the special party leaders’ meeting in the Parliamentary premises yesterday (11).
